Master ![]() ![]() ![]() ![]() ![]() ![]() ![]() | ![]() I just rode the bike course this morning. I am glad that I did! I was not expecting a few of those hills, especially on route 107 leading up to Leavit road, and then riding back up Leavit road on the return. Route 106 was fast on the way out, but I got hit by a headwind the entire way back. A few of those rolling ups got me as well. Overall I'd say its a challenging course that will make you work! Im looking forward to the water getting warmer because I was ready to hop in for a cool down afterwards. |

Champion ![]() ![]() ![]() ![]() ![]() | ![]() So rode the course Sunday - yes it is a challenge on the way back - headwind (and sunday was wicked cold) and uphill (false flat) so it is work. I was expecting the hill on Leavitt to get to me on the way back but that was ok - the hard part was that there was still another 12 miles....and I so wanted to be done! 106 is in the process of being repaved - where there is new pavement it is HEAVEN - so smooth! but the first part after you turn off Leavitt - and then the last part - is rough - which on the way out, with the slight downhill makes you hold back a bit. Hopefully they are repaving the whole thing??? glad we have 3 months to train! I need it! |
